Transaction 952b8237393fdaef54cc13edd99e80928e5e37bbdeaa4235fef0faa8d2ada87c

45 Input
2 Outputs
  • 952b8237393fdaef54cc13edd99e80928e5e37bbdeaa4235fef0faa8d2ada87c:0
  • value  1203758
    address  1BwqVbML8wRx8izjqoAgC6CK2rAJ3LSZre
  • 952b8237393fdaef54cc13edd99e80928e5e37bbdeaa4235fef0faa8d2ada87c:1
  • value  1000000000
    address  39WYq5aMptgisR1HwjR7CA3LyPVyPG6DPo